2016-10-28 24 views
0

Visual Studioコードでファイルを保存するときに、シェルスクリプトを自動的に実行するにはどうすればよいですか。 今、私はプロジェクトに取り組んでいます。私はプロジェクトに必要な他のファイルを生成するシェルスクリプトを書いています。私の質問は、特定のファイルへの変更を保存するたびにシェルスクリプトを自動的に実行する方法です。Visual Studioでファイルを保存するときにシェルスクリプトを自動的に実行するコード

答えて

2

これはGulpウォッチタスクをセットアップすることができます。タスクランナーと簡単に統合できます。 https://code.visualstudio.com/docs/languages/markdown#_automating-markdown-compilation

このサンプルはMarkdownコンパイル用ですが、シェルスクリプトを実行するようにGulpを設定することができます。実際のgulpfile.jsは次のようになります。

var gulp = require('gulp'); 
var run = require('gulp-run'); 

gulp.task('script', function() { 
    return run('./script.sh').exec(); 
}); 

gulp.task('default', function() { 
    gulp.watch('./myFileToWatch.txt', ['script']); 
}) 
関連する問題